For the second straight game, Burroughs will face off against Lutheran South. The Bombers will welcome the Lancers at 4:15 p.m. on Wednesday.
On Tuesday, Burroughs narrowly escaped with a win as the squad sidled past Lutheran South 4-3. The Bombers haven't had any issues with the Lancers recently, as the game was their eighth consecutive victory against them.
For Lutheran South's part, Chris Heinlein was huge while hitting and pitching even without the win. On the mound, he pitched three innings while giving up no earned runs or hits. Those zero hits allowed gave Heinlein a new career-low. He was also big at the plate, going 2-for-3 with one run and one double. That double was his first of the season.
Heinlein wasn't the only one making solid contact as two players wound up with at least one hit. One of them was Jack Dalton, who went 2-for-3 with one triple and one RBI. That triple marked the first that Dalton has hit this season.
Lutheran South is on a five-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 7-7. Even worse, they were so close so many times: the losses came by an average of only two runs. As for Burroughs, they now have a winning record of 4-3.
